أكثر التطبيقات المفيدة والجديدة للهاتف2022
تعد أفضل تطبيقات Android 2022 ، أو أهم تطبيقات الهاتف ، من بين أهم أولويات العديد من المستخدمين.
أكثر التطبيقات المفيدة والجديدة للهاتف2022
خضع عالم تطبيقات الأجهزة المحمولة لتغيير جذري بعد إطلاق iPhone واستمر معدل التغيير بلا هوادة مع ظهور العديد من أجهزة Android بما في ذلك العديد من الأجهزة اللوحية والهواتف الذكية التي تعمل بنظام Android.
لكن التغيير غالبًا ما يكون اقتراحًا مؤلمًا والانتقال من منصة Symbian الشائعة آنذاك إلى أجهزة Android الحديثة العهد جعلت العديد من التطبيقات الحالية عديمة الفائدة.
لذلك أصبح من الضروري لكل من شركات تطوير البرامج الخارجية ومجموعات المستخدمين إيجاد طرق يتم من خلالها دعم تطبيقات Java المتوفرة بواسطة نظام Android الأساسي.
تم تصميم هذه المقالة للمستخدمين ذوي الكفاءة الدنيا أو معدومة في كتابة الرموز.
كيفية تشغيل تطبيقات Java على هاتف Android الخاص بك
منذ أن تم تقديم نظام Android الأساسي ، كان هذا سؤالًا ملحًا وبعد سنوات عديدة ، لا تزال الإجابة معقدة للغاية.
كانت هناك بالتأكيد قصص نجاح مع العديد من المستخدمين الذين يستخدمون JBED لتشغيل تطبيقات Java محليًا باستخدام JBED Android Java Emulator على HTC Wildfire.
ومع ذلك ، فشل العديد من الآخرين في تكرار النجاح باستخدام أجهزة Android الأخرى. على الرغم من أن أسباب ذلك لا تزال غير واضحة ، فقد ظهرت العديد من النظريات وسأناقش بإيجاز بعض هذه النظريات لاحقًا.
هناك حل آخر مقترح وهو تثبيت المكون الإضافي Android eclipse على جهازك ثم تحميل مشروع Java العامل الخاص بك باستخدام Eclipse.
بعد ذلك ، باستخدام رابط القائمة ذي الصلة ، يمكنك تحويل مشروع Java الحالي إلى مشروع Android. ومع ذلك ، فإن الحياة الواقعية ليست بهذه البساطة أبدًا وهناك العديد من المشكلات التي تميل إلى الظهور باستخدام هذه العملية.
الأكثر شيوعًا هو عدم وجود ملف AndroidManifest.xml. تمكن بعض المطورين بالطبع من إيجاد طرق لإنجاح هذا الإجراء ، لكنني أشك في إمكانية تطبيق مثل هذا الحل لمستخدم لديه مهارات برمجة محدودة مثلي.
الاحتمال الأخير أو الملاذ الأخير هو البدء من Android GUI جديد تمامًا لتطبيق Java الحالي.
غالبًا ما يكون هذا غير ممكن حتى بالنسبة لشركة تطبيقات Java نظرًا لزيادة القوى العاملة ومتطلبات الوقت لإكمال مثل هذا المشروع.
ومن المؤكد أن المستخدم الذي لديه فهم محدود أو معدوم للبرمجة لن يتمكن من اتباع هذا المسار. ومن ثم ، فقد انتقل معظم مستخدمي تطبيقات Java القدامى إلى استخدام تطبيقات الأجهزة المحمولة المصممة خصيصًا لمنصة Android.
لذلك للأسف لا توجد إجابة بسيطة حول كيفية نقل تطبيق Java موجود إلى Android ويعتمد ذلك على عوامل متعددة ، مما يؤدي إلى السؤال الواضح على النحو التالي:
لماذا هو صعب جدا بالرغم من ذلك؟
بالنسبة للمبتدئين ، أشار الكثيرون إلى أن J2ME غير مدعوم بشكل مباشر من Android ، حيث تم تصميم فلسفة Java's WORA (الكتابة مرة واحدة وتشغيلها في أي مكان) للعمل في بيئة الخادم ، والتي لم يتم تكرارها بنجاح مع تطبيقات Android المتاحة.
علاوة على ذلك ، هناك مشكلة صغيرة تتعلق بتوفر المكتبات المطلوبة لتشغيل تطبيق Java.
قد تكون مكتبات Java الأساسية متاحة كجزء من البرنامج نفسه ، ومع ذلك ، فإن المكتبات الإضافية مثل مكتبات AWT و Swing غير متوفرة حاليًا أو مدعومة بواسطة Android ، مما يزيد من التعقيد.
توفر هذه العوامل بشكل منفصل أو معًا
من البرنامج نفسه ، ومع ذلك ، فإن المكتبات الإضافية مثل مكتبات AWT و Swing غير متوفرة حاليًا أو مدعومة بواسطة Android
أفضل تفسير متوفر حاليًا حول سبب فشل محاولات نقل تطبيقات Java الحالية إلى نظام Android الأساسي في كثير من الأحيان. علاوة على ذلك

إرسال تعليق